> There are some small buttons on the sides, Ray, which you could find
> difficult.  The 6600 has a gear lever type switch which you push with
> either finger or thumb backwards and forwards, left and right, as you
> need.  You can also press down on it.  The 6630 has a similar
> arrangement but this is not so much a gear lever but a largish round
> button which you press up, down, left or right, or in the middle of it
> for "Select" and "Yes" options.

> Ray, Mike has the 6600 and I have the 6630.  What do you want to know?
>
> They're very similar, the 6600 being a bit older and having less memory
> (I think).  Both work with TALKS and I understand with Mobile Speak too.
> The 6630 is quicker.  They're both about the same size though the 6600
> goes in fairly straight lines while the 6630 curves at the bottom.  As I
> use all my fingers when I'm texting, this is particularly nice.  The
> 6600 has infrared and Blue Tooth, whilst unfortunately the 6630 only has
> Blue Tooth.  Both enable you to use WAP and email if you want to run up
> your bills that way.  <SMILE>
>
> Both have alarm clocks and good diaries, with notepads, to-do lists, and
> lots of the visual stuff.  They both have cameras, even if the lens is
> at the back so that you can't listen to someone and see them (as in
> video calling) at once.
